WHEATLAND, TOWN OF (PWSID WY5600187) is a cws water system drawing from a groundwater source, regulated by the EPA Safe Drinking Water Information System (SDWIS) under the Safe Drinking Water Act. It serves approximately 3,659 people in Wheatland, WY, and is subject to primacy enforcement by the Wyoming drinking-water program.

The system's federal compliance record contains 5 total violations, with 5 classified as health-based (MCL exceedances or treatment-technique failures). 2 distinct contaminants have been cited, including Fluoride, Lead (Action Level). Recorded violations span 2017–2025.

A historical violation does not necessarily describe current water quality, systems must notify customers and remediate, and monitoring-type violations often reflect reporting lapses rather than contamination. The most authoritative real-time source is the utility's annual Consumer Confidence Report. For enforcement history and corrective-action orders, consult EPA ECHO and the Wyoming state drinking-water program's public portal.
